			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p align="justify">When it comes to starting a blog, your biggest decision will be whether you want to host the blog yourself, or use a free blogging service that is hosted for you.</p>
<p align="justify">Yes, you can host your blog for free, but nothing is really free. When you start a blog with a free blogging service, you don&#8217;t get your own domain and you don&#8217;t actually own the blog. If you ever do decide to move to your own domain, you may find it difficult to take your readers with you, because you have no control over the site.</p>
<p align="justify">Paying for a hosting plan will offer much more flexibility and freedom to do what you want. You will have your own domain name and have access to the root directory. 			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p align="justify">I have been waiting for the WP 2.31 to be available through the Fastastico at the c-panel provided by my host. I wanted to try it first with a new <a href="http://bestrecipes101.com">Food Blog</a> that I started, so that anything went wrong, I can always delete the whole thing and start all over. LOL</p>
<p align="justify">My itchy hand went to press &#8220;upgrade&#8221; before my brain register &#8220;backup&#8221;. What happened? The whole blog went blank! I tried to read the instructions on how to restore the files. Well, they might as well write in Greek. Mess around with the files, trying to find the backup files. Couldn&#8217;t find.</p>
<p align="justify">No choice, I submitted  a support ticket. Got a reply within 10 minutes, but the reply said he can&#8217;t help me. Huh? I get on the 24/7 support chat with the support guy, he suggested I submit another ticket and explained the problem in details. Got another speedy reply, this time I am given a very simple answer to a complicated problem. The problem is due to plugin incompatibility, and the culprit is the &#8220;UltimateTagWarrior&#8221;. The solution: deactivate the plugin. And,  voila, everything works now! Then, I proceed to upgrade this blog, but before I press the &#8220;upgrade&#8221; button, I did two essential steps: backup the files and deactivate all the plugins!</p>
<p align="justify">Before you upgrade your WP, remember to backup and deactivate all the plugins, I learned my lesson today!</p>
